Changing job's coordinate type
|
Question: The job was initially set up for grid
coordinates and points have been computed, but now I want to
continue working in geographic.
Answer: Firstly note:
- Points are always stored with the coordinate type as defined
for the job - for example, geographic coordinates imported to a job
defined as grid projection will be converted to grid
coordinates.
- Repeated conversion between types within the same set of data
may result in loss of coordinate precision.
To convert a job:
- Select Job Configuration
- Change between Grid Projection and Geographic -
Datum and Spheroid MUST NOT be changed!
- Select Reset (fix) Bounds in the View menu (displays a
message indicating the number of points converted)
- If converting from Geographic to Grid, points will still be
displayed as geographic at this stage - Select Plot
Geographic in the View menu and un-tick to display as
Grid.
